The cases have occurred in 16 states over the past two months, with many of the injured rushing to emergency rooms with difficulty breathing and other symptoms. No deaths have been reported, but some patients were so ill they spent days in intensive-care units on mechanical ventilators, the health authorities said.
“Investigators have not identified any specific product or compound that is linked to all cases,” the CDC said in a statement. The Food and Drug Administration said it is testing e-cigarette products that the patients used. The new cases indicate there is much to be learned, and suggest that there can be severe consequences to vaping, particularly using products that are unlabeled or whose contents aren’t known, tobacco researchers said.
The patients suffered coughs, fevers, chills and shortness of breath, said Tom Haupt, the department’s respiratory disease epidemiologist. Some lost up to 30 pounds the month before they were hospitalized, he said. Most of the patients were hospitalized, with a few requiring mechanical ventilation in intensive care, Mr. Haupt said. It isn’t yet clear whether any sustained permanent lung damage, he said.
The Kings County Department of Public Health, in rural central California, said it identified eight patients between ages 18 and 60 who developed lung illness after vaping products with CBD oils they had bought from unlicensed vendors.
